Two seriously injured as three taken to hospital after crash on Leeds street
Police were called to Woodhouse Street in Leeds on Monday night after two cars crashed into each other, which also caused damage to a parked vehicle.
The crash between the Seat Leon and Peugeot at around 10pm closed the road while the cars were recovered.
